In the parturient, what is the approximate elimination half-life of intravenously administered oxytocin?

Explanation:
The elimination half-life of intravenously administered oxytocin in parturients is approximately 3 to 5 minutes. This rapid half-life is significant as it allows for quick adjustments in dosage based on the patient's response to the medication, which is important during labor. Oxytocin is primarily used to augment labor contractions and can be rapidly removed from circulation, enabling effective management of uterine tone and contraction frequency. This short half-life is primarily due to its metabolism by the liver and kidneys, which occurs shortly after administration. Understanding this pharmacokinetic profile is essential for healthcare providers when managing labor and delivery, as it helps in making informed decisions regarding the timing and dosing of oxytocin to optimize maternal and fetal outcomes.
